您的位置:首页 >科技 >

ORA-12170: TNS:连接超时✨详细解决方法

导读 🔍问题描述当我们在使用Oracle数据库时,可能会遇到ORA-12170错误,提示“TNS:连接超时”。这通常是由于网络配置或数据库服务未正常运行引...

🔍问题描述

当我们在使用Oracle数据库时,可能会遇到ORA-12170错误,提示“TNS:连接超时”。这通常是由于网络配置或数据库服务未正常运行引起的。别担心,让我们一步步解决它!

💻排查步骤

首先,检查数据库服务是否已启动。打开命令行工具,输入`lsnrctl status`查看监听器状态,确保其正在运行。如果未启动,尝试使用`lsnrctl start`命令手动启动监听器。

其次,确认TNS配置文件(tnsnames.ora)路径和内容是否正确。确保数据库实例名称与配置一致,避免拼写错误。

🌐网络检查

检查防火墙设置,确保端口(如1521)未被阻塞。同时,测试网络连通性,使用`ping`命令验证服务器地址是否可达。

🔧高级修复

若上述方法无效,尝试重启数据库服务或重新安装Oracle客户端。此外,更新Oracle补丁也可能解决问题。

🌟总结

通过以上步骤,大多数ORA-12170错误都能得到解决。如果仍有问题,可进一步咨询技术社区或Oracle官方支持。及时解决数据库问题,让工作更高效!💪

免责声明:本文由用户上传,如有侵权请联系删除!